Ticket #2907 — Signature check fails on report builder export

Support: customers exporting from the Tallyvane report builder see a signature verification error after the sorting-stability patch. The patch changed row ordering in grouped exports, which altered the serialized payload, so exports signed before the patch now fail verification against cached manifests. Advise customers to regenerate reports; old exports cannot be re-verified. Fresh exports are signed with the key below.

signing key of fadug-haweg = bky19_x2JJNa4RuE34mQa9TgK

Night-shift staff: Floor 4 of the Tellhaven Building opens this week. After 21:00, access is via the rear stairwell only; the lifts are locked out overnight during the settling period. Complete a walk-through of the new floor once per shift and log it. The stairwell keypad accepts the code below.

badge for yahop-fawep: bdg-XBKXI-68071

# Context: we are moving the Ashgrove build from ad-hoc shell scripts
# to the hermetic Stonelathe build system. During the transition, this
# client mirrors artifact metadata between both systems so reviewers
# can compare outputs bit-for-bit. Note that the mirror is read-only
# on the Stonelathe side; any write attempt will fail loudly, which is
# intentional. Please verify the retry policy below before approving.
# The client authenticates to the internal Kilnward metadata API with
# the key below.

API key for bageg-kajef: vxb2-ss

## Onboarding: ParityScan

ParityScan polls partner hotel rates hourly and flags mismatches against the Fenwick Suites contract floor. Release cadence is weekly; cut from main, tag, and notify the rates channel. Before cutting a release, run the parity smoke suite against staging and confirm zero drift alerts. The staging comparison database must be reachable first. Use the connection string below to verify access.

primary connection of tagep-yahig = clickhouse://silir_svc:B3MBYOi@db-50fc.norvanet.example:5432/wenvan

**Handover — Badge Migration (Tollard Park Site)**

Mira, picking up where I left off: the switch from the old Keystone readers to the new Veralock system is about 70% done. Floors 1–3 are live on Veralock; floor 4 still runs the legacy panels until Thursday. Replacement badges are in the grey cabinet, sorted by department. The migration console in the back office is locked — sign in with the admin pass below.

door code, tajof-kageg: bdg-QVDCE-3